Do you ever need a pretty, lightweight bag to match an outfit in a hurry?


If you have a selection of large, square scarves you’ll never have to worry. You can turn one of them into a lightweight tote bag super quickly.

Tools and materials:

  • Large square scarf
  • Cord or chain
Tying knot

1. Knot the corners

Tie a knot in all four corners of the bag, leaving a tail of about 6 inches on each.

Making handles

2. Make the handles

Take the tails of two corners next to each other and tie them firmly together.

Make sure to use a reef knot rather than a slip knot.

Tie the remaining two corners together in the same way. You should now have a bag shape.


You can use the bag as it is, but for a bit of extra oomph and to wear it as a shoulder bag:

3. Add cord handle

Slide a doubled cord or strong chain through both handles.

Loop the ends together for extra strength.

Your new bag can be carried in your hand or looped over your shoulder.

Just be sure to keep it close to your body because there’s no top fastening!


Now you can have a bag to match every outfit without any sewing at all.
